6S at Home

6S at Home

Somehow, quality systems came up at the dinner table. For the life of me, I can’t remember why. But my 8 year old son picked up on it. He went up to his room and labeled his drawers.

"Great!" I said. "Did you know that people do the same thing at work in order to do things more efficiently? Labeling things helps everyone know where everything should be."

I couldn't help thinking that this was another sign of a developing engineer honing his logical skills.

He looked up and said, "Dad, I just did this so Mom would know where to put my clothes."

That's when I knew he is destined for management.
